Minimum Eligibility Requirements:

High school diploma or equivalent

1 year of experience working in a social or recreational program in a healthcare setting is preferred

At least minimal experience in planning and directing activities for elderly residents, and in planning, and organizing special programs for residents, families, and staff

Good verbal communication skills, including the ability to give directions to others in a manner that is pleasant and easily understood

Ability to display enthusiasm and a positive attitude in promoting activities, and enlisting the support of facility team members for activity programming

Must be able to evaluate residents' needs and able to adjust programming as needed

Able to respond to resident, family, or team concerns in a respectful, patient, and professional manner elevating concerns to the Administrator as needed

Ability to represent the Community in a positive and professional manner

Current and valid state driver's license

Must be able to pass a criminal background clearance

Essential Functions:

Assist Resident Experience Director (RED) in planning and providing activities that support and maintain the residents' quality of life, and that meet state requirements for addressing residents' social, physical, spiritual, and mental health

Follows and implements programs posted on the Calendar of Events created by the RED that is built around resident life profiles and demonstrate an active, social, and creative environment

Assists the RED in maintaining an updated social history and Life Profile of each resident

Assists the RED in maintaining a successful "Better Health for a Better Self" program to meet the health and wellness needs of the residents

Meets all new residents and families upon arrival, informing them of the activity program and encouraging participation

Maintains the inventory of activity supplies and equipment and submits a monthly list of needs to the RED

As requested, assists with set up and break down of events of holiday parties

As needed, operates, and drives the community bus for resident outings, community outreach opportunities, or another programming away from the community

And other duties assigned by supervisor
